#b349fb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b349fb is composed of 70.2% red, 28.6%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 70.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 275.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.7% and a lightness of 63.5%. #b349fb color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#6700f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#b349fb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b349fb has RGB values of R:179, G:73, B:251 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 11749883.

Shades and Tints of #b349fb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#06000a is the darkest color, while #fbf6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b349fb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a39fa5 is the less saturated color, while #b349fb is the most saturated one.
